Key Issues at Play
The June 27 debate will cover a wide array of pressing issues that are top of mind for American voters. Here are some of the key topics likely to dominate the discussion:
- Economy and Jobs: With inflation concerns and economic recovery efforts ongoing, how will each candidate plan to stabilize and grow the economy?
- Healthcare: The future of healthcare in America remains a critical issue. Expect heated exchanges on Medicare, prescription drug prices, and the Affordable Care Act.
- Climate Change: As global temperatures rise, the candidates’ plans for addressing climate change and promoting sustainable energy will be under intense scrutiny.
- Foreign Policy: From relations with China and Russia to handling global conflicts, foreign policy will be a crucial topic of debate.
- Social Justice: Issues like police reform, voting rights, and racial equality will be front and center, reflecting the ongoing national conversation.
Biden’s Strategy
President Biden enters the debate with the advantage of incumbency, having a record to defend and policies to promote. His strategy will likely focus on highlighting the achievements of his administration, such as the economic recovery measures, COVID-19 vaccination efforts, and infrastructure projects. Biden will aim to present himself as a steady and experienced leader capable of guiding the nation through turbulent times.
Additionally, Biden will need to address criticisms head-on, particularly those related to inflation, immigration policies, and the chaotic withdrawal from Afghanistan. Expect Biden to emphasize his commitment to unity and bipartisanship, contrasting his approach with Trump’s often polarizing style.
Trump’s Tactics
Former President Trump, known for his bombastic and confrontational style, will undoubtedly bring his A-game to the debate stage. His strategy will revolve around questioning Biden’s competence and highlighting what he perceives as the current administration’s failures. Trump will likely focus on rising inflation, border security issues, and foreign policy missteps to make his case for a second term.
Trump will also attempt to energize his base by reiterating his America First agenda, emphasizing strong borders, economic nationalism, and a tough stance on China. Expect Trump to capitalize on his strength as a communicator, using memorable soundbites and direct appeals to his supporters.
